引言:随着移动端生物识别(指纹、人脸)日趋普及,TP(Third‑Party/特指应用平台)安卓版指纹支付已成为提升用户体验与转化率的重要手段。本文围绕“TP 安卓版指纹支付设置”展开,从客户端实现到后端防护、产业数据化转型、专家建议、未来市场与分布式应用及钱包特性进行全方位探讨。
一、TP 安卓版指纹支付的实现要点

1) 环境与权限检查:在 Android 中优先使用 androidx.biometric.BiometricPrompt(或兼容库)来统一指纹/面部/设备凭证的调用。先检查设备是否支持指纹硬件与已登记指纹,处理运行时权限与安全策略。
2) 密钥与加密:利用 AndroidKeyStore 生成对称/非对称密钥,设置 userAuthenticationRequired=true、setUserAuthenticationValidityDurationSeconds 等参数把密钥绑定到生物认证。支付凭证应以服务端可验证的 token 形式存在,避免在客户端存储明文敏感信息。
3) 交互与回退:设计优雅的 UX,支持指纹失败后的 PIN/密码回退,明确失败次数与节制机制(防暴力)。
4) Token 化与防重放:采用一次性支付令牌(OTP/nonce)与时间戳,结合服务端签名验证,防止重放攻击与被截取凭证的滥用。
二、后端安全:防 SQL 注入与整体抗攻击策略
1) 参数化查询与 ORM:后端绝对禁止字符串拼接构造 SQL,必须使用预编译语句(PreparedStatement)、ORM 框架或存储过程来绑定参数。
2) 最小权限与分层数据库账户:为不同服务使用不同数据库账户,限制操作权限(只读/写入/DDL 分离),防止一处泄露导致全面破坏。
3) 输入验证与白名单:对所有输入进行类型/长度/格式校验,优先采用白名单策略过滤;对复杂字段(如 JSON)进行结构化验证。
4) 日志与审计、WAF:开启慢查询与异常访问日志,结合 Web 应用防火墙(WAF)与入侵检测(IDS/IPS)进行实时防护。
5) 安全测试与代码审计:定期进行静态代码分析(SAST)、动态应用安全测试(DAST)与渗透测试。
三、数据化驱动的产业转型
1) 支付数据价值:指纹支付带来的低摩擦交易将显著提升交易频次与留存,形成用户行为数据(活跃时段、偏好、设备画像)供产品与风控使用。
2) 实时分析与决策:通过流式计算(Kafka/Flink)实现实时风控、反欺诈与个性化推荐,缩短响应时间,降低欺诈损失。
3) 产业链协同:支付数据与供应链、库存、营销系统打通,推动从交易驱动向数据驱动的业务闭环,提升运营效率与毛利率。
4) 隐私与合规:在数据化转型过程中必须遵循隐私法规(如 GDPR、各地个人信息保护法),采用差分隐私、脱敏与最小化数据收集原则。
四、专家建议(实践要点)
- 安全优先:遵循“先保护后体验”的原则,生物认证用于本地解锁与签名,关键凭证在服务端验证与短时有效。遵守 PCI-DSS 等支付安全标准。
- 密钥管理:使用硬件安全模块(HSM)或云 KMS 管理主密钥,定期轮换并保持审计链路。
- 可用性与降级:设计网络或硬件异常时的降级策略(eg. 离线钱包缓存、PIN 回退),确保核心支付路径高可用。
- 透明沟通:向用户明确指纹数据不被上传或以可逆方式存储,提升信任感。
五、未来市场应用场景
- 全场景无缝支付:从手机到穿戴设备、车载系统与智能家居,生物认证将成为统一的支付入口。
- 跨国与跨平台结算:结合多币种钱包与汇率优化,为跨境电商与全球服务提供低摩擦结算体验。
- 增值服务:基于交易数据的信用评估、消费分期、保险与供应链金融等场景将大量涌现。
六、分布式应用与底层技术演进
1) 微服务与可扩展性:将支付、风控、清算拆分为独立微服务,通过异步消息与幂等设计保证一致性与扩展性。
2) 分布式账本与结算:部分场景可借助区块链或分布式账本实现多方可验证的结算与对账,但应评估性能、隐私与监管限制。

3) 状态通道与侧链:对高频小额支付,可采用状态通道或链下预签名策略降低链上成本,并在必要时进行批量上链结算。
4) 分布式密钥管理:多方托管、门限签名(MPC)与 HSM 结合,提升密钥容灾与非集中化信任。
七、钱包特性与产品建议
- 多账户与多资产支持:支持法币、稳定币与代币化资产,同时提供资产隔离与清晰账本。
- 隐私保护:采用最小化数据采集、交易混合或隐私技术(如环签名、零知识证明在合规范围内)来保护用户行为轨迹。
- 离线支付能力:在网络断连时支持离线授权与有限额度消费,并在重连后同步交易记录。
- 身份与恢复:结合去中心化身份(DID)与安全恢复机制(多因素、可信联系人或冷备份)以防设备丢失导致资产不可恢复。
结语:TP 安卓版指纹支付既是提升用户体验的利器,也是对整体安全、架构与数据能力的挑战。实现安全可靠的生物支付需要端侧的硬件与 API 保障、后端的严密防护(含防 SQL 注入)、以及面向未来的分布式架构与钱包能力。企业在推进过程中应以用户信任与合规为核心,借助数据化转型释放支付数据的商业价值,同时稳步探索区块链与分布式密钥管理等新技术在结算与托管层面的可行性。
评论
TigerLee
这篇对指纹支付的实现和安全考虑讲得很实在,尤其是关于 AndroidKeyStore 的说明很有价值。
小雨姐姐
提醒一下:生物信息务必做好本地化处理,千万别上传原始指纹数据。
Dev_Oliver
建议补充对不同 Android 版本兼容性的具体代码示例,对开发者会更有帮助。
数据小白
读完感觉支付数据化转型的段落很受启发,未来能做的事情太多了。
陈子昂
分布式密钥管理和门限签名部分值得深入实践,尤其是在多方托管场景下。